Who are notaries public commissioned by? - correct answer The Secretary of State 
 
To whom is an application submitted to become a notary public? - correct answer The Division of Licensing Services. 
 
How much is an application to become a notary public? - correct answer $60. 
 
What is included in the application to become a notary public? - correct answer An oath of office, duly executed before any person authorized to administer an oath, together with their signature.
